SayPro Application Requirements – Detailed Overview

SayPro welcomes both individual and group applications to promote collaborative learning, community engagement, and collective impact. When applying as a group, additional documentation is required to demonstrate shared goals, readiness to collaborate, and collective intent. One of the core documents required for groups of five (5) or more applicants is a Letter of Intent.


4. Letter of Intent for Group Applications

(Required for Groups of 5 or More Applicants)


Purpose of the Letter of Intent:

The Letter of Intent (LOI) serves as a formal declaration from a group of applicants who wish to participate in a SayPro program or initiative together. It outlines the group’s motivation, structure, shared objectives, and readiness to engage in the learning process as a cohesive unit.

This letter allows SayPro to:

  • Understand the group dynamic, purpose, and leadership structure.
  • Assess the alignment of group goals with the intended program outcomes.
  • Ensure the group is genuinely collaborative and not simply a collection of individuals applying separately.
  • Facilitate better coordination, support, and tracking throughout the program lifecycle.

Who Should Submit the Letter:

  • The designated group representative or team leader must prepare and submit the LOI.
  • The group representative will act as the primary point of contact between the group and SayPro.

What the Letter of Intent Must Include:

  1. Group Introduction:
    • Group name (if applicable)
    • Number of members
    • Brief introduction of each group member (name and role/interest)
    • The relationship between members (e.g., schoolmates, colleagues, community members)
  2. Program Interest:
    • The specific SayPro program or opportunity the group is applying for
    • Explanation of why the group is interested in this particular program
  3. Shared Objectives:
    • The group’s collective goals and what they hope to achieve together
    • How the program supports their broader vision (e.g., launching a project, community development, team-based business idea)
  4. Group Dynamics:
    • How the group plans to collaborate during the program
    • Leadership structure (if any) and roles assigned within the group
    • Communication and decision-making strategy
  5. Commitment Statement:
    • Assurance that all group members are committed to participating fully
    • Willingness to comply with SayPro’s rules, timelines, and group work expectations
  6. Signature Block:
    • Name, email, and signature of the group representative
    • Acknowledgment or signatures from each group member (optional but recommended)

Formatting and Submission Guidelines:

  • Length: 400–600 words (1 to 1.5 pages)
  • Format: Formal letter style, typed and signed
  • File Format: PDF
  • Filename: GroupName_LetterOfIntent.pdf (e.g., BrightMindsTeam_LetterOfIntent.pdf)
  • Submission: Upload via the SayPro Group Application Portal or email to the designated SayPro program contact if instructed

Additional Notes:

  • Incomplete or missing Letters of Intent may lead to delays or disqualification of the group application.
  • If a group has fewer than five members, the LOI is not required but may still be submitted to strengthen the application.
  • Groups may be asked to attend a virtual group interview or orientation session as part of the selection process.
